Hardware Architecture
At the core of the switch is the NVIDIA Spectrum®-2 ASIC, optimized for high-speed packet processing and consistent forwarding performance. The platform incorporates 32 QSFP28 network interfaces, an embedded x86 management processor, redundant hot-swappable power supplies, and replaceable cooling modules, creating a resilient switching platform suitable for continuous enterprise operation.

| Specification | Details |
|---|---|
| Model | MSN3700-CS2FC |
| ASIC | NVIDIA Spectrum®-2 |
| Network Ports | 32 × QSFP28 |
| Port Speed | Up to 100GbE |
| Switching Capacity | 6.4 Tb/s |
| Operating System | NVIDIA Cumulus Linux |
| Management CPU | x86 Processor |
| Memory | 8GB |
| Power Supply | Dual Hot-swappable AC |
| Cooling | Hot-swappable Fan Modules |
| Form Factor | 1U Rackmount |

FAQ
Q1. Which operating system is installed by default?
A: The switch ships with NVIDIA Cumulus Linux, a Linux-based network operating system designed for automation and open networking.
Q2. Can the switch be deployed in AI or HPC clusters?
A: Yes. Its low-latency architecture and high-density 100GbE connectivity make it suitable for AI computing and HPC environments.
Q3. What types of optical modules are supported?
A: The switch is compatible with QSFP28 transceivers, DAC cables, AOC cables, and breakout connectivity options.
Q4. Is the hardware designed for continuous operation?
A: Yes. Redundant power supplies and hot-swappable cooling modules help maximize uptime in mission-critical deployments.
